Market Analysis
In North Carolina, graduates with degrees in Ethnic, Cultural Minority, Gender, and Group Studies earn an average of $31,158.67 one year after graduation. This average is lower than the national median for this major, which is $33,259.51. Eighteen schools in North Carolina offer this major.
